@Slowpoke This in an interview with Doublelift and Olleh leading up to Worlds. source
The question was "You’ve just arrived in Korea as the first seed for the NA LCS; after sweeping Cloud 9 3-0 in match score."
Not really a question exactly, but I guess the implied question is "how do you feel about Worlds?"
Basically, he's talking down TL's performance at the finals, saying they're probably not that far ahead of the rest of the NALCS the way their game scores suggest (they swept both spring and summer NALCS, 3-0'ing 100T and C9).
It's interesting that despite how dominant TL have been this year, Doublelift and Olleh both make it sound like that they had a really rough experience (game-wise) and that they feel they've learned a lot from playing poorly.
